I just moved other mainland china and my excel won't let me type. Word and powerpoint do but my excel won't. I've tried with a VPN but without a VPN still when I get signed into to Microsoft it won't let me type. My only guess is that I have the claude plugin already installed on my excel. Is this actually the issue and if so how do I delete it so I can get my excel working again?

    Yes, the Claude add-in is worth testing first. Since Word and PowerPoint still let you type/edit, this does not look like Microsoft 365 being blocked simply because you moved to mainland China. An Excel-specific add-in problem is more plausible.

    To remove the add-in, Microsoft's instruction is here: https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/excel/add-or-remove-add-ins-in-excel

    1. Open Excel.
    2. Go to Home > Add-ins > More Add-ins. You may also see it under Tools > Add-ins on Mac.
    3. Choose My Add-ins.
    4. Find Claude by Anthropic for Excel.
    5. Click the ... next to it and choose Remove.
    6. Completely quit Excel with Command + Q.
    7. Reopen Excel and create a new blank workbook to test typing.

    See if that makes any difference.
